
The NT women's launches its preparatory camp in Doha
2024-11-24
20:32:56
The Saudi Arabia women's national team launches its preparatory camp in the Qatari capital, Doha, starting on Monday, November 25, and continuing until December 8, where it will play friendly matches against the Palestinian and Pakistani national teams.
The Spanish coach, Luis Cortes, announced the list of the team participating in the camp, which includes 25 players: Reem Al-Balushi, Laila Ali, Ghalia Imam, Bayan Sadaqa, Leen Mohammed, Tala Al-Ghamdi, Layan Jawhari, Shurooq Al-Hussawi, Aseel Ahmed, Houria Al-Shamrani, Raghad Mukhaizin, Nouf Saud, Lana Abdul Razzaq, Sarah Al-Hamad, Saba Tawfiq, Jourie Al-Jahni, Moudi Abdul Mohsen, Adha Fahd, Maryam Al-Tamimi, Manar Al-Enezi, Rahaf Al-Mansouri, Mubaraka Mohammed, Al-Bandari Mubarak, Jourie Tariq, and Fadwa Khaled.
This camp aims to enhance the team's readiness on the technical and physical levels, and build understanding between the players in preparation for the upcoming events.
